Abstract

The utility model relates to a cabinet door of an outdoor cabinet, aiming at solving the problems that the separate arrangement of the reinforce beam and the sealing strip of the cabinet door of the present outdoor cabinet takes up larger installation space, which results in great difficulty in the layout of the reinforced beam and the sealing strip, and the phenomena such as the invalid adhesion, the uplift, the side-drifting etc., of the sealing strip; the sealing performance of the cabinet door is reduced owing to the bad labyrinth effect. The cabinet door of the outdoor cabinet provided by the utility model comprises a door panel with the internal side welded with a reinforced frame. The reinforced frame consists of four reinforced beams which are arranged on the internal sides of the four edges of the door panel and are connected end to end. A metal sheet is folded to form the reinforced beam which is provided with a sealing strip. When the integrated structure of the reinforced beam and the sealing structure is adopted for producing the cabinet door, only the position of the reinforced beam needs to be reserved, so as to lead the design and the production to be convenient, and at the same time the connection between the sealing strip and the reinforced beam is fast so that the side-drifting, uplift and falling-off of the sealing strip are difficult to appear and the labyrinth effect is improved, so as to improve the sealing effect.

Background technology
Outdoor cabinet is owing to be to be applied to the open air, must possess stronger water proof and dust proof ability, be that the IP degree of protection is higher, require simultaneously rack especially the cabinet door have certain anti-theft capability of taking precautions against natural calamities, the IP protection relates generally to the sealing between cabinet door and the cabinet, and the anti-theft capability of taking precautions against natural calamities of rack relates generally to the intensity of cabinet door.For the way of head it off is to add the weldering reinforced bulkhead in the door-plate inboard of cabinet door, paste sealing joint strip in the position in the reinforced bulkhead outside more at present.Because the position of wanting to reserve respectively on the cabinet door reinforcement and sealing joint strip, and cause the structure arrangement of cabinet door very narrow, whole structure is not good, simultaneously because the sealing strip that is provided with is only mutually bonding with the door-plate of cabinet door in the one side like this, its bonding strength is often lower, cause sealing strip adhesive failure, protuberance, lateral deviation phenomenon easily, thereby not good and cause the sealing property of rack to reduce, the IP degree of protection descends " labyrinth effect ".Labyrinth seal is to make fluid (gas) through tortuous clearance channel, through throttle effect repeatedly and the flow resistance that produces limits the encapsulating method of leakage, throttle effect is in the gap that forms between seal structural part, and the flow velocity and the flow that produce because of the fluid viscosity frictional resistance reduce phenomenon.The function that fluid produces resistance and its flow is reduced by the labyrinth is called " labyrinth effect ".

Embodiment
Fig. 1 and Fig. 2 show first embodiment of the present utility model.
See also shown in Figure 1, inner side at rack door-plate 1 four edges respectively is welded with a buttress brace 2 that parallels with the rack edge, article four, buttress brace 2 joins end to end and forms the reinforced bulkhead of a rectangle, wherein buttress brace 2 is by being bent to form by sheet metal, and the groove 3 that is formed with on 3, four buttress braces of opening groove outwardly also joins end to end.As shown in Figure 2, the cross section of groove 3 is a rectangle, is embedded sealing strip 4 in groove 3.Sealing strip 4 is the expansion type sealing strip, when being provided with, the blowing agent of sealing strip is arranged in the groove 3, just forms the sealing strip 4 that is embedded in groove after the blowing agent foaming; In the present embodiment, sealing strip 4 can also be a profiled weatherstrip, directly in type sealing strip 4 is embedded in groove when producing the cabinet door, rely on the sidewall and the effect of sealing joint strip static friction of groove 3 that sealing strip is fixed, the place that also can touch at the sidewall and the bottom connection of sealing strip and groove when sealing strip is embedded applies bonding agent, to improve bonding strength.
In the present embodiment, because sealing strip 4 is arranged on the buttress brace, formation unites two into one, and when this two-in-one structure is produced the cabinet door in design, only needs to reserve the position of buttress brace 2, makes design with convenient for production; Simultaneously, groove not only can be bonding with sealing strip 4 in its bottom, also in the both sides of sealing strip 4 sealing strip fixed simultaneously, makes sealing strip 4 be difficult for lateral deviation, swell or come off, thereby can improve sealing effectiveness.
Fig. 3 shows second embodiment of the present utility model.
See also shown in Figure 3, present embodiment is compared with first embodiment, its difference is the cross section difference of formed groove 3 on the buttress brace 2, in the present embodiment, the cross section of groove 3 be one trapezoidal, the width at notch place is less than the width of trench bottom, and the sealing strip 4 that is embedded in the groove can be the expansion type sealing strip, also can be profiled weatherstrip.
Fig. 4 shows the 3rd embodiment of the present utility model.
See also shown in Figure 4ly, a wherein sidewall 5 of groove 3 is not provided with bending edge at the notch place, and the slit 6 of vertical door-plate 1 is arranged at the bottom of sealing strip 4.When sealing strip 4 was installed, the groove sidewall 5 that bending edge is not set was inserted in the slit 6 of sealing strip bottom, was stuck in this sidewall 5 to realize being connected of sealing strip 4 and buttress brace 2 by sealing strip 4.In the present embodiment, sealing strip 4 can be the expansion type sealing strip, also can be profiled weatherstrip.
Fig. 5 shows the 4th embodiment of the present utility model.
See also shown in Figure 5, present embodiment is compared with the 3rd embodiment, its difference is: a sidewall 5 of groove 3 is provided with bending edge 7 at the notch place, these bending edge 7 parallel door-plates 1, the slit 8 of parallel door-plate 1 is arranged at the bottom of sealing strip 4, when sealing strip 4 was installed, bending edge 7 was inserted in the slit 8 of sealing strip bottom, was stuck in this bending edge to realize being connected of sealing strip and buttress brace 2 by sealing strip 4.
